補足拡大:重畳CSSの重み値

 

 CSSセレクタは、重量の優先順位を知る権利、重要な優先順位を表示する権利を持っています。

 しかし、一部の人は知らないかもしれない、重量値が計算され重畳することができます

<!DOCTYPE HTML> 
<HTML> 
    <HEAD> 
        <メタ文字セット= " UTF-8 " > 
        <title>要素</ TITLE> 
        <スタイル> 
            .classArea { 
                幅:100pxに。
                高さ:100pxに。
                背景:赤; 
            } 
            #idArea { 
                背景:黄色。
            } 
            #idArea {DIV 
                背景:ピンク。
            }
         </スタイル> 
    </ HEAD> 
    <BODY> 
        <divのクラス = "" idArea " > </ div> 
    </ BODY> 
</ HTML>

 

 分析:

{表示// 重量1 
  色ブルー
} 

.ele { // 重量で10 
  色:赤
} 

#ele { // 重量で100 
  色:ピンク
} 

ビューELE位{ // 100 + 1 = 101、優先度の重み最高レベルの、素子の色オレンジ
  色:オレンジ
} 

view.ele { // 10の重量= + 11 1 
  色:緑
}

 

 

 

 

おすすめ

転載: www.cnblogs.com/jianxian/p/11121021.html